Kaleidoscope is building a community of changemakers that value diverse perspectives and embrace authentic connections.

People returning to Bay Area neighborhoods after incarceration face enormous obstacles to securing housing and employment, and to building personal and professional connections – all necessary for a successful return to the community.

The most obvious obstacles include a shortage of rehabilitative services during incarceration and after, and policies that prevent formerly incarcerated people from achieving true freedom upon release.

To eliminate the most obvious obstacles, we believe we must address the obstacles that exist within ourselves and our distance from one another.

Kaleidoscope’s cohorts are designed to challenge harmful stereotypes and biases, and catalyze change by building trust, respect and connection among a diverse group of Bay Area community members and changemakers.
